Liquiflex® Film and VFFS Equipment
A fast, flexible packaging technology for VFFS foodservice products such as soups, sauces, dressing and condiments
Liquiflex® intermittent or continuous motion VFFS pouching machines create strong, abuse-resistant, zero headspace pouches with superb seal integrity. Featuring a programmable 200-function memory, rapid changeovers and cleanup, ability to handle a wide variety of product types and sizes, and accurate weight control to eliminate variability and profit loss.

Amcor Moda Bag with Shrink Tubing
A compact, all-in-one Moda on-demand bag making and printing system for boneless or bone-in meats and cheese
The award-winning Moda Bag system vacuum-packages products from rolls of shrink tubing up to 17". High-resolution thermal transfer printing delivers crisp brand graphics in-line and eliminates the need to keep individual SKUs of printed shrink bags or labels in inventory, addressing the cost and waste of unused, obsolete packaging. The Moda Bag system is extremely change-friendly: packaging length or printing and graphics can be changed at the touch of a button, allowing packagers to pivot production quickly to meet changing SKUs, product sizes and labeling needs through on-site printing technology.
Packagers can purchase the Amcor Moda platform as an entire system or piece-by-piece; and machine solutions can be customized to fit individual operating needs and budgets.
Lantech Semi-Automatic Turntable Stretch Wrapper QL400XT
Reduce waste and costly downtime with the most intuitive Semi-Automatic Stretch Wrapper on the market
The Lantech QL400XT eliminates the need for forklift operators to dismount with XT Cut and Clamp™ technology. This automated film starting and cutting system reduces overall processing time by two minutes per load.
By upgrading from manual hand wrapping to this pre-stretch system, packagers can achieve up to 50% reduction in film usage.
